Hola. Esta pregunta la postee en el foro especifico de base de datos de FirebirdSQL en un grupo de yahoo, pero aun no obtengo respuesta. Me atrevo a postearlo aca a ver si me va mejor.
Estuve viendo la forma de conectarme desde mi casa a la casa de un amigo
(PCServer) pero no encuentro como darle la ruta.
Hice lo siguiente:
El PCServer esta con WinXP SP/2
Instalado Firebird 2.1 (base de datos)
Instalado Odbc 2.0 (es el ODBC de firebird para windows)
Puerto en la PC abierto 3050 (necesario)
La BD se encuentra en C:\BDSistema.FDB
Probamos la conexion de la PCServer a la misma PCServer asi:
192.168.1.32:C:\BDSistema.FDB y se conecto bien., probamos desde otra pc en su msma red local y se conecto muy bien.
En mi casa, todo esta igual a la de mi amigo.
En mi casa abro la Configuración de Firebird ODBC, pero como le pongo la ruta a
la PC de mi amigo 50 km mas allasito?
ip:C:\BDSistema.FDB
no creo, porque ip de que? de la PC? no, sera del router, le pongo la Ip del
router que en ese momento tiene (estamos por Skype) de esta forma:
190.235.44.189:C:\BDSistema.FDB
y no, conexión fallida.
Por alli lei que algunos router no permiten esto, los de la marca xyzel,
comtrend y los 3com si permiten, ¿es esto cierto?
Lo que no encuentro es la nomenclatura de conexión y que consideraciones adicionales debe tener. En todo caso como hacen con sus bases de datos cuando quieren conectarse a una BD por internet?